用for语句编写一个计算2+4+6+8+......200程序
时间: 2023-05-30 17:02:22 浏览: 89
```
sum = 0
for i in range(2, 201, 2):
sum += i
print(sum)
```
解释:
- `range(2, 201, 2)` 表示从2开始,每次加2,直到不超过200。
- `sum += i` 表示将每次循环中的i累加到sum中。
- 最后输出sum的值,即2+4+6+...+200的结果。
相关问题
编写程序,实现以下功能: 1. 使用 for 语句计算 1+4+7+...+100 的值并输出结果。 2. 使用 while 语句计算 2+4+6+...+500 的值并输出结果。 3. 使用 do...while 语句计算 1+2+4+8+...+1024 的值并输出结果。
1. 使用 for 语句计算 1 4 7 ... 100 的值并输出结果。
```java
int sum = 0;
for (int i = 1; i <= 100; i += 3) {
sum += i;
}
System.out.println("1 4 7 ... 100 的值为:" + sum);
```
2. 使用 while 语句计算 2 4 6 ... 500 的值并输出结果。
```java
int sum = 0;
int i = 2;
while (i <= 500) {
sum += i;
i += 2;
}
System.out.println("2 4 6 ... 500 的值为:" + sum);
```
3. 使用 do...while 语句计算 1 2 4 8 ... 1024 的值并输出结果。
```java
int sum = 0;
int i = 1;
do {
sum += i;
i *= 2;
} while (i <= 1024);
System.out.println("1 2 4 8 ... 1024 的值为:" + sum);
```
用for语句编写一个详细的计算2+4+6+8+......200程序
```
# 定义计数器变量
sum = 0
# 使用for循环遍历2到200中的偶数
for i in range(2, 201, 2):
# 将偶数加入计数器
sum += i
# 输出计数器变量的值
print("2到200中的偶数之和为:", sum)
```
运行结果:
```
2到200中的偶数之和为: 10100
```
阅读全文